Denise Van Outen pulls out of OK! TV

Denise Van Outen has quit Channel 5’s OK! TV show, less than three days before its launch.
A spokesperson for Denise said: “Due to other contractual commitments, Denise Van Outen will not be presenting OK! TV. Both parties wish each other the very best.”

The show will replace ‘Live From Studio Five’ and is set to air from Monday night at 6.30pm.

Denise was set to present the weeknight show alongside Matt Johnson.
